| L&T LTM Cuts Inventory by 30%, Reduces Report Generation Time with Integrated ERP System |
Larsen & Toubro is India’s largest engineering and construction company. Its LTM business unit manufactures and markets a range of rubber processing machinery, auxiliary equipment for the plastics processing industry, and custom engineered products. The unit has a customer base spanning more than 40 countries, and includes global tire companies, multinational plastics processors, shipyards, and the Indian defense sector. |

Solution |
- Engaged Oracle Certified Partner Larsen & Toubro Infotech to implement an enterprise resource planning system based on JD Edwards EnterpriseOne Financials, Manufacturing, and Distribution modules, and integrate the system with an existing CRM platform
- Provided business managers with real-time access to data on inventory, expenses, and outstanding payments, ensuring they have control over these activities at all times
- Cut reporting time by four to five days, ensuring month-end reports are delivered to managers in a timely manner
- Reduced inventory by 30% by incorporating demand planning parameters to control the inflow of materials
- Minimized stock obsolescence by redesigning the bill of materials to account for differing weights and shapes of raw materials used in the manufacturing process
- Enabled effective cost management as the new system tracks costs as work orders progress through the production cycle
- Improved the quality of information by eliminating the need for multiple data entry
